#1663dd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1663dd is composed of 8.6% red, 38.8% green and 86.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 90% cyan, 55.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 13.3% black. It has a hue angle of 216.8 degrees, a saturation of 81.9% and a lightness of 47.6%. #1663dd color hex could be obtained by blending #2cc6ff with #0000bb. Closest websafe color is: #0066cc.

#1663dd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#1663dd has RGB values of R:22, G:99, B:221 and CMYK values of C:0.9, M:0.55, Y:0, K:0.13. Its decimal value is 1467357.

Shades and Tints of #1663dd
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010307 is the darkest color, while #f4f8fe is the lightest one.

Tones of #1663dd
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#737880 is the less saturated color, while #035ff0 is the most saturated one.
